Key Takeaway
Site conditions and unloading patterns should guide tipper body decisions.
Understand The Material
Construction fleets move aggregates, soil, sand, stone, coal, and other dense materials. Material density, abrasion, moisture, and loading method should influence body design and wear expectations.
Study The Unloading Site
Tipper performance depends on site access, ground condition, unloading angle, overhead clearance, and cycle frequency. A trailer that works on a clean yard may face very different stress on active construction sites.
Do Not Treat Hydraulics As An Afterthought
Hydraulic system expectations, body movement, fitment access, and maintenance planning should be discussed early. These decisions directly affect field reliability and serviceability.
A good tipper trailer buying decision begins at the site, not in the catalog.
